In this paper, we present an end-to-end data-driven system, dubbed TransDec (shortfor Transportation Decision-Making), to enable decision-making queries in transportationsystems with dynamic, real-time and historical data. With TransDec, we particularlyaddress the challenges in visualization, monitoring, querying and analysis of dynamic andlarge-scale spatiotemporal transportation data. TransDec fuses a variety of transportationrelated real-world spatiotemporal datasets including massive traffic sensor data, trajectorydata, transportation network data, and points-of-interest data to create an immersive andrealistic virtual model of a transportation system. Atop such a virtual system, TransDecallows for processing a wide range of customized spatiotemporal queries efficiently andinteractively. TransDec has a three-tier architecture, including a multimodalspatiotemporal database, an expressive and efficient query-engine and an interactivemap-mashup presentation tier. With this paper, first we describe the components of theTransDec architecture. Subsequently, as proof-of-concept we present a number ofdecision-making queries enabled by TransDec.
